SPOKANE, Wash. -- Hoopfest organizers put out a new mobile website this year to help participants make their way around the tournament.

The special mobile site will help people navigate to when and where they need to play.  With almost 7,000 teams and 14,000 games, participants said it is a lot to take in.

"We really feel like it's going to be beneficial for not only our players but even our court monitors.  It gives them another tool to communicate with teams,” said Hoopfest Marketing Manager Kirstin Davis.

Also on the site, people can get information on players and scoring information.

There is a section called 'my teams' where people can list up to ten teams as their favorite, and track them through the entire tournament.

Hoopfest organizers said there may be a delay with scoring because they can’t plug information into the website until teams submit an official score card. 

The site can be accessed from any phone.  Just log onto www.spokanehoopfest.net
